Ahead of the World Cup games, Dallas quietly amended its city code to reclassify street vending to include free food distributions. Now organizations providing free food are being hit with citations for “illegal street vending” that can even lead to arrests. This loophole was introduced as a backdoor during the FIFA games, even though a similar law was defeated after community pushback. Activists say there is a high likelihood these new laws are here to stay well after the games. Dallas leads the country in hunger with 1.3 million people who are food-insecure – while SNAP benefits are ending.
